Key Responsibilities

Assist Maintenance Operations (30%)
Support maintenance technicians during repairs, installations, and service routines to improve equipment performance and extend asset lifespan. Help gather tools, set up work areas, and transport parts or equipment as needed.

Perform Preventative Maintenance (20%)
Carry out routine upkeep on facility, shop equipment, and grounds. Clean and inspect equipment like cranes, forklifts, and other production machines.

Develop a Safe and Organized Work Environment (15%)
Maintain clean, well-organized workspaces and tool storage areas to reduce hazards and enhance team productivity.

Operate Tools and Equipment Safely and Effectively (15%)
Utilize hand tools, power tools, and material handling equipment (e.g., pallet jacks, forklifts, cranes) in accordance with safety protocols to minimize risk and improve task efficiency.

Document Work to Improve Maintenance Tracking (10%)
Accurately complete work orders, logs, and checklists to support data-driven decisions and strengthen maintenance planning.

Support Safety Standards and Compliance (10%)
Participate in audits, document findings, and ensure completed jobs align with EFCO standards and procedures. Follow all safety rules, engage in safety initiatives, and promptly report unsafe conditions.
